What You Gain from UX Design Courses

As businesses shift online, the demand for UX designers to craft smooth digital experiences continues to grow. No specialized technical background is required, as many skills from fields like marketing, branding, graphic design, or web development can transfer into UX roles.

UX design is an evolving and competitive industry. Designers create engaging experiences that entice users to explore products rather than overlook them. Critical skills include mastery of tools like Figma, Sketch, Adobe XD, and Invision, along with expertise in wireframing, prototyping, and user research. Soft skills such as communication, empathy, teamwork, and analytical thinking are equally important. Courses are available online and offline, suitable for all levels and often include certification and practical projects to build skills. Career roles span from UX Intern and Associate to Senior Designer, Product Manager, and Information Architect. Beginners should consider foundational courses from reputable institutions to gain industry-standard tools and techniques. Online programs offer flexible, budget-friendly learning with mentorship and real-world projects, fast-tracking career progress. Certifications like the Google UX Design Certificate boost credibility and job prospects. When choosing a program, evaluate accreditation, curriculum, networking, and job support. Leading schools include Purdue University, Parsons School of Design, and Springboard, ensuring quality education for career advancement.
